Adinandra millettii

Also known as: Adinandra drakeana Franch. +2 more
  • Adinandra drakeana Franch.
  • Adinandra hemsleyi Hand.-Mazz. ex Metcalf
  • Cleyera millettii Hook. & Arn.
Botanical Data
  • Taxonomic Rank: Species
  • Botanical Family: Pentaphylacaceae
  • WCVP Morphological Data: Recorded natively as a shrub or tree.

Adinandra millettii is a shrub or tree belonging to the Pentaphylacaceae family. Found natively in Temperate Asia and Tropical Asia, this species is primarily associated with subtropical conditions. There are naturally occurring varieties of this species, which are linked below.
